About PZZA Papa John's International Inc.

Papa John's International Inc operates and franchises pizza delivery and carryout restaurants and, in certain international markets, dine-in and delivery restaurants. It has four defined reportable segments: Domestic Company-owned restaurants, North America franchising, North America commissaries, and International. The company derives maximum revenue from North America commissaries segment. The North America commissaries segment consists of the operations of its regional dough production and product distribution centers in the United States and Canada and derives its revenues principally from the sale and distribution of food and paper products to Domestic Company-owned and franchised restaurants in the United States and Canada.

About BTZ BlackRock Credit Allocation Income Trust

Blackrock Credit Allocation Income Trust is a diversified, closed-end Trust engaged in providing investment advisory and risk management solutions. Its investment objective is to seek current income, current gains, and capital appreciation. The company invests under normal market conditions, at least 80% of its assets in credit-related securities, including, but not limited to, investment-grade corporate bonds, high-yields, bank loans, preferred securities or convertible bonds, or derivatives with economic characteristics similar to these credit-related securities.
